About Converting Long tons per Tablespoon to Ounces per Cubic Centimeter
Long ton per Tablespoon and Ounce per Cubic Centimeter both measure density — mass per unit volume — a property used to identify materials, check manufacturing quality, and predict whether something floats or sinks. As a fixed reference point, water has a density of exactly 1000 kg/m³ (1 g/cm³, 1 g/mL) at its temperature of maximum density, which is why many density figures in science and engineering are quoted relative to water. Both are mass per volume density units.
Formula
ounces per cubic centimeter = long tons per tablespoon × 2423.78914727
This factor comes from each unit's defined relationship to the category's base unit: 1 long ton per tablespoon equals 68713266.4806 base units, and 1 ounce per cubic centimeter equals 28349.523125 base units, so dividing one by the other gives the direct long ton per tablespoon-to-ounce per cubic centimeter factor of 2423.78914727.

What's the difference between density and mass concentration?
Density is the mass of a pure substance or material per unit volume. Mass concentration is the mass of one component — like a dissolved solute — within a mixture's total volume. The two use the same kind of units but describe different physical situations.
